. 建立.net core web apiweb
1.1 選擇一個empty 模式,裏面只有簡單的2個classapi
1.2 配置web api 的路由.瀏覽器
1.2.1 打開Startup.cs,首先引用config(Microsoft.Extensions.Configuration),建立一個構造函數,注入IConfiguration,以下app
1.2.2 啓用Mvc模式, 在方法ConfigureServices 添加中間件(Middleware)services.AddMvcCore(), 也能夠添加services.AddMvc(), 二者的區別是 AddMvc比AddMvcCore多一些東西,好比View的執行在裏面,而咱們這裏只是web api,因此用AddMvcCore函數
1.2.3 定義路由format,在方法Configure裏面添加app.UseMvc(),用.net core 默認的路由ui
1.2.4 添加Controller,先在項目文件夾下面添加一個controllers的文件夾,右鍵開始添加一個item,我就直接添加一個API Controller Class spa
IDE會自動生成一些方法.net
到這裏,咱們就可以運行整個項目,而後經過soapui 或Postman去訪問, 若是想直接經過瀏覽器去訪問一些get請求的,須要把上面的AddMvcCore 改爲AddMvcorm